OK Stiffy is fired up again and was feeling a bit more confident before he go to see the line ups. Why in hell is Bassett overlooked once again.:confused: I am still not convinced that Edwards will play so here is how I think they will line up.


F: ..... Welsh ..... Perrie ..... Johncock
HF: ..... Ladhams ..... Carey ..... McLeod
C: ..... Stenglein ..... Ricciuto ..... Burton
HB: ..... Massie ..... McGregor ..... Goodwin
B: ..... Smart ..... Stevens ..... Torney
FOLL: ..... Clarke ..... Bickley ..... Shirley
I/C: ..... Biglands ..... Burns ..... Reilly ..... Bode

IN: Reilly
OUT: Begley



Key Match Ups

Tyson Stenglein Vs Nick Stevens
Stevens is probably Port's most damaging midfielder and as a result will warrant our best tagger. Stenglein has played on him in the past and has done a very good job. I would be very surprised if he didn't get a first crack at Stevens

Robert Shirley Vs Roger James
James is one of the most underrated players in the AFL and always seems to play well against us. There is still some doubt as to whether or not he will play this week. I fhe does don't be surprised if Shirley get this job. Come to think of it Shirley might be given a job of negating Peter Burgoyne who is another one that has a tendency to play a blinder against us.

Ken McGregor Vs Warren Tredrea
I am still not sold on this match up. I think there is no player in the AFL that can succesfully negate Tredrea. He is a super player and McGregor will have to play the game of his life to break even with Tredders. Smart has stood Tredrea before but I think that Nigel will be needed for Shaun Burgoyne. If Stevens get the job on Tredrea then the match commitee is flirting with danger.

Jason Torney Vs Byron Pickett
Choppy has been in superb form lately. I reckon Torney is a good match up. Both are physical types and this could really turn out to be match up of the game. Expect some tough stuff here.

Simon Goodwin Vs Stuart Dew
I am still not convinced that Goody is ready enough to play onball and half back looks like a logical spot for him now. Dew is a danger especially with those long bombs. Goody is the man for this assignment.
